The client is a full-service law firm with offices in South Yorkshire and Derbyshire. The firm provides a challenging career in a variety of areas and can offer a performance-driven culture, filled with talented and innovative teams and colleagues.
The firm is recruiting for a number of evening legal secretaries to join the Residential Conveyancing Department in their head office in Sheffield. The role of a residential conveyancing secretary will require the candidate to work weekday evenings from 5 pm. The ideal candidate should have a good background of experience within a busy property environment. The role requires excellent copy and digital audio typing skills, with a good understanding of the need to prioritise when working with both clients and colleagues.
The ideal candidate should be able to prioritise and type legal correspondence and documentation from digitally dictated material when working within a high-volume residential conveyancing environment. Candidates should also be able to submit searches and complete land registry applications, as well as completing various forms and documents.
Previous experience of working in a similar role or as a legal secretary within a residential conveyancing department is essential for this role. The candidate will have excellent communication and IT skills, with copy and digital audio typing at 60 wpm.
